The central government has implemented swift measures for post-disaster recovery across Aceh province, including Aceh Tamiang regency, according to President Prabowo Subianto.

President Prabowo stated that the government continues to take steps to fulfill various basic needs of the affected communities.

“God willing, together we will improve this situation. The government will step in and provide assistance,” the President said at the evacuation post near the Aceh Tamiang Bridge, Aceh, on Friday (12/12).

The President conveyed his apology for any delay in the delivery of services or assistance. One of the challenges, according to the President, is the difficult conditions on the ground.

“We are doing our best. Perhaps electricity has not yet been fully restored, has it? We are taking all necessary measures. We are aware that conditions on the ground are very difficult. The situation is challenging, but we will overcome them together,” he said.

President Prabowo also encouraged community members to remain patient and maintain their spirit throughout the recovery process. The President expressed hope that residents’ activities, including teaching and learning activities for children, could soon return to normal.

“I hope that recovery will proceed quickly and the situation will return to normal. I hope that children will remain resilient and strong. We will recover swiftly so that all children can continue their schooling as soon as possible,” he added.

In his remarks, President Prabowo also highlighted the importance of vigilance in facing potential disasters, as well as the urgency for improvements in environmental and spatial management. The President instructed all parties, especially regional governments, to strengthen controls over activities that could potentially harm the environment.

“We must not cut down trees indiscriminately. I instruct all regional governments to be more vigilant and alert. Let us protect our environment as best as we can,” the President remarked.
